On Mon, 20 Oct 2003 0:01:32 -0500, Stinger wrote
(in message ): Excellent points on the WX band, Gray. Like you, I only use the flashing LED for alert now. It seems the weather service thinks a severe thunderstorm 100 miles away is cause enough to generate an alarm. The first one I got on "alarm" was a real 2 AM eye-opener. -- Stinger Yep; the weatherradio I have in the bedroom is one of the ones which has "SAME" - the feature that only sets off the alarm when the alert is for the county in which I live. (It's the RadioShack model which has two reception channels - $40??) Gray |
